Top Assembly Tray Assembly Lay top parts out. Add glue to the parts for assembly. Next, assemble the tray as shown. The tray bottom is 1/8" hardboard (or birch plywood in some kits) and is installed in the 1/8" groove cut in the tray parts. Please note the tray bottom will not be flush with the tray frame parts.
